Integrating Python with Leading Computer Forensic Platforms takes a definitive look at how and why the integration of Python advances the field of digital forensics. In addition, the book includes practical, never seen Python examples that can be immediately put to use. Noted author Chet Hosmer demonstrates how to extend four key Forensic Platforms using Python, including EnCase by Guidance Software, MPE+ by AccessData, The Open Source Autopsy/SleuthKit by Brian Carrier and WetStone Technologies, and Live Acquisition and Triage Tool US-LATT. This book is for practitioners, forensic investigators, educators, students, private investigators, or anyone advancing digital forensics for investigating cybercrime.
Additionally, the open source availability of the examples allows for sharing and growth within the industry. This book is the first to provide details on how to directly integrate Python into key forensic platforms.
Provides hands-on tools, code samples, detailed instruction, and documentation that can be immediately put to use
Shows how to integrate Python with popular digital forensic platforms, including EnCase, MPE+, The Open Source Autopsy/SleuthKit, and US-LATT
Presents complete coverage of how to use Open Source Python scripts to extend and modify popular digital forensic Platforms

Chet Hosmer
Chet Hosmer serves as an Assistant Professor of Practice at the University of Arizona in the Cyber Operations program, where he is teaching and researching the application of Python and Machine Learning to advanced cybersecurity challenges. Chet is also the founder of Python Forensics, Inc. a non-profit organization focused on the collaborative development of open-source investigative technologies using Python and other popular scripting languages. Chet has made numerous appearances to discuss emerging cyber threats including NPR, ABC News, Forbes, IEEE, The New York Times, The Washington Post, Government Computer News, Salon.com, and Wired Magazine. He has 7 published books with Elsevier and Apress that focus on data hiding, passive network defense strategies, Python Forensics, PowerShell, and IoT.
